RIAcast is a podcast focused on the investment advisory community. In our episodes, we aim to provide interesting, provocative, and entertaining conversations with key players and thought leaders in the investment adviser space. Our goal at RIAcast is to provide a platform to present their stories and ideas.

Matt Baum, RIAcast's host, is an active securities and commercial litigator with the law firm Ellenoff Grossman & Schole LLP.

    Ep. 16: The CIO Roundtable, Part 1

    On this episode, RIAcast is joined by four Chief Investment Officers who have been participating for several years in a roundtable with regular meetings in which they openly share ideas and discuss and troubleshoot issues relating to their respective businesses.  RIAcast gets to be a "fly-on-the-wall" on this first of two episodes.
    It is our privilege to be joined by:
    Christine McDermott, Avalon Trust
    Justin Pawl, Covenant Multi-Family Offices
    Leia Carpenter, Adell, Harriman & Carpenter
    Tim Hartzell of Sequent Asset Management
    In this episode, we discuss, among other things:
    The biggest benefits of participating in a roundtable Their most significant takeaways from the roundtable Their level of interaction with clients Their favorite part of the CIO role The role of benchmarks Investing rules they never break

    Ep. 1, Transition Success Series, featuring Fidelity: Wealth Alliance's Gary Decker and Fidelity's Andy Burgess

    On this first episode of a planned RIAcast Transition Success Series, featuring Fidelity, we speak with Gary Decker, RIA Wealth Alliance Advisory Group's President and CEO as well as Fidelity Vice President Andy Burgess.
    Gary and Andy discuss their successful collaboration after Gary and his colleague's breakaway from a traditional brokerage firm.
    Gary and Andy discuss with Matt, among other things: The impetus for Gary's going independent * How Gary worked through the challenges of going from an employee to a business owner * How Andy walks advisors through the process after they decide to breakaway from a traditional brokerage firm * The biggest challenges Gary faced in his transition * Gary's advice for advisors considering going independent * Andy's take on how breaking away has changed for advisors facing non-Protocol transitions.

    Special Edition Episode 1: No Protocol, No Cry

    This special edition episode of RIAcast was prompted by Morgan Stanley's departure from the Protocol this past Friday, November 3, 2017.  Morgan Stanley's Protocol exit has caused considerable buzz and debate in the industry.  
    In this episode, Matt provides an overview of some of the salient legal considerations for advisors facing non-Protocol transitions.  Successful non-Protocol transitions are common, when handled appropriately.

    Episode 15: Interview with Trust Company of America CEO Josh Pace

    On RIAcast's 15th episode, we speak with Trust Company of America (TCA) CEO Josh Pace.  TCA is an independent RIA custodian.
    Josh and Matt discuss, among other things: TCA's consultative approach * its MMX initiative * TCA's use of data to advise its clients * the biggest challenges facing custodians * what the next generation of advisors is going to look like * Josh's non-profit Bicycles for Humanity

    Episode 14: Redtail's Brian McLaughlin Discusses CRM

    On this episode, Matt chats with Brian McLaughlin, CEO and Founder of Redtail Technology. Redtail has the largest RIA market share for client relationship management solutions delivered on a web-based platform.
    Brian and Matt discuss, among other things: the founding of Redtail * Redtail’s mantra of “create raving fans” * Favorite war stories of RIAs successfully using CRM * How advisors can better use data * New initiatives at Redtail that Brian is most excited about * Brian's passion for weather and planes.

    Episode 13: Ashland Partners' Richard Kemmling Discusses GIPS and Performance Standards

    On this episode, we speak with Richard Kemmling, President of Ashland Partners, an accounting firm that provides due diligence solutions to the financial services industry.  Ashland Partners is the largest provider of Global Investment Performance Standards (GIPS) verification services.
    Richard and Matt discuss, among other things: Richard's background * His vision as Ashland Partners’ President * The increasing demand for GIPS compliance * Performance composites * GIPS marketing standards * Common mistakes by breakaways and performance documentation * Richard's passion for scouting.
